1. Introduction

The Tektronix TekExpress® A-PHY compliance application provides a complete physical layer test solution for automated transmitter compliance testing and characterization of MIPI A-PHY devices. The solution streamlines the execution of compliance measurements, accelerates root-cause analysis, and enables engineers to validate signal quality and performance with confidence across multiple A-PHY operating modes and data rates.

3. List of supported tests in TekExpress A-PHY

a.) Transmit Power Spectral Density Mask
b.) Transmitter Maximum Output Droop
c.) Transmitter Timing Jitter
d.) PAM-X Transmitter Linearity
e.) Transmitter Symbol Rate Accuracy
f.) NRZ Transmitter Eye Opening
g.) SMART

4. TekExpress A-PHY created changes on your system.

After first launch of "TekExpress A-PHY.exe" following changes take place in 
your computer.
a) "My TekExpress" folder is created under "My Documents" folder of current user
    NOTE: If a user with new login ID launches "TekExpress A-PHY.exe" ,
   "My TekExpress" folder is created under "My Documents" of the new user. 
b) "Untitled Session" folder is created under "TekExpress A-PHY" folder when the 
   application is launched and will be deleted after proper termination of the
   application.
c) If user saves a session then all session files are saved under "TekExpress A-PHY"
   folder accordingly. Note that each session has multiple files associated with it and do 
   not tamper with any of the session file(s) and/or folder(s) as this may result in loss 
   of data or corrupted session files.

6. Recommendations

a) Ensure that all the required instruments are properly warmed up, Signal Path Compensation 
is performed and deskew is done.
b) If any of the tests get skipped even after having MCR 8.0, ensure "C:\Users\~_Local_Admin\AppData\Local\Temp\~_Local_Admin\mcrCache8.0" is deleted. Re-Run the tests after this.
c) Ensure TekVisa Version v5.11.1 is available on the oscilloscope.

7. Known Limitations

7.1 Installer related limitation
a) Installation of TekExpress and other software packages are installed on C:\ drive only.
b) The available free space on C: drive must be minimum 2.2GB.

7.2 TekExpress Application related limitation
a) While executing a session in Pre Recorded with multiple runs, deselect the 'Transmit Power Spectral Density Mask' test.
b) Supports multi-gear A-PHY operation (NRZ and PAM4) with data rates up to 16 Gbps.
c) AFG Calibration is supported only in live mode. When executed in pre-recorded mode, the application will display a “waveform missing” error. Therefore, ensure that the AFG Calibration test is deselected when running in recorded mode.
d) IMPORTANT: Do not click or modify any parameters on 'Setup > DUT' panel during the test execution.
